Ecuadorian vs Immigrants from Indonesia Cognitive Disability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 317,812,387 people shows a moderate negative correlation between the proportion of Ecuadorians and percentage of population with cognitive dis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.495 and weighted average of 17.2%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 215,789,545 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Indonesia and percentage of population with cognitive dis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.013 and weighted average of 17.1%, a difference of 0.84%.
